How Caryl & Suzi Met

Susanna lived next door to Caryl for a year and a few months.  On Caryl`s 30th  birthday he dropped hints that he would like a café latte that Suzi was fond  of making.  She brought over two latte`s one for his mother Judy and one for  him, she wished him a happy birthday.  He suprized her with a hand made  candleholder with a hand carved bird on it.  She liked it but she was a bit  confussed why he gave her a gift on his birthday.  She thanked him and went  home.  A few days later he sent his mother over to ask her if she would go to  the backyard because he wanted to talk to her. He very shyly asked her over  for dinner.  She tried to think up an excuse why she couldn`t have dinner with  him, (she was also quite shy).  She accepted his offer because he was so very  nervous and she didn`t want to hurt his feelings.  Caryl worked very hard on  making a picture perfect dinner.  When it came time to ejoy the meal, it took  them hours to eat.  They both enjoyed the experience so much that they began  to see each other every day.  Soon Caryl was giving her poems and flowers from  his own garden every day.  He began walking her to the bus to see her off to  work in the mornings.  Soon his garden could not produce enough flowers so he  began making her handmade silk flowers, and with his poems professed his  love.  She took a little longer giving him her heart, however one day divine  intervention helped.  They had gone on a walk to a local park where Caryl and  Suzi had stopped to sit under a tree.  Caryl had a Hacky Sack foot bag with  him when he asked her if she had any feelings for him.  Nervously she told him  that if the footbag went into his shirt pocket on his tee shirt that she was  getting feelings.  She closed her eyes and tossed the bag, in his pocket it  landed.  He always claimed he didn`t move around to try to catch it.  Soon she  also professed her love and they grew closer.  Then one day he gave her a  heart shaped box.  In this box was another box that read `Will you marry  me?`.  Within the second box was a lovely saphire ring.  She never did anwser  him but she put the ring on and went home to show her parents.  Her mother  wasen`t suprized, she simply asked `what took him so damn long`.  A month and  a half later they got married.
